After Peace Deal, Manipur's Oldest Armed Group Welcomed At Kangla Palace Grounds

The Manipur government today welcomed members of the state's oldest valley-based armed group that has signed a peace deal, and expressed hope that more groups would lay down arms to join the peace process in the strategic border state.
